主要内容:在 for 循环条件里面定义变量,单独的代码块,再谈作用域所谓 代码块,就是由 包围起来的代码。代码块在C语言中随处可见,例如函数体、选择结构、循环结构等。不包含代码块的C语言程序根本不能运行,即使最简单的C语言程序(上节已经进行了展示)也要包含代码块。 C语言允许在代码块内部定义变量,这样的变量具有块级作用域;换句话说,在代码块内部定义的变量只能在代码块内部使用,出了代码块就无效了。 上节我们已经讲解了函数,在函数内部定义的变量叫做局部变量,这节我们接
主要内容:成员变量,局部变量变量的作用域规定了变量所能使用的范围,只有在作用域范围内变量才能被使用。根据变量声明地点的不同,变量的作用域也不同。 根据作用域的不同,一般将变量分为不同的类型:成员变量和局部变量。下面对这几种变量进行详细说明。 成员变量 Java 的成员变量有两种,分别是全局变量和静态变量(类变量)。定义在方法体和语句块之外,不属于任何一个方法,作用域是整个类。 名称 修饰 访问 生命周期 全局变量(实例变量)
在UML图中,这些场景之间的关系是什么? <code>1.取2个类,类A和类B。类A中有一些方法,例如:public function(ArrayList <代码> 2。取两个类,A类和b类。A类中有一些方法,比如:公共函数(ArrayList
我创建了一个登陆页面,当用户滚动这个站点时,我使用scrollTrigger(gsap)来显示元素.但我看到我的网站有时崩溃,工作非常慢。此外,当用户滚动到该节和布局时,节呈现的所有时间之一将崩溃。我认识到这个问题的想法很简单。在我的包装中,我有一段代码,如下所示: 大概是这样的 请看我将console.log使用到return()中。此控制台在访问我的网站期间一直显示。所有的时间,如果用户滚动网
我想使用大小为2的FIFO队列来存储数据流的元素。在任何情况下,我都需要流中的前一个元素,而不是当前元素。为此,我在流代码之外创建了一个队列,并将当前元素加入队列。当我的队列有两个元素时,我将其出列并使用第一个元素。 我面临的问题是,我不能加入队列,因为它是在我的流代码之外声明的。我想这是因为流使用多个JVM,我的队列将在一个JVM中声明。 下面是一个示例代码: 在这里,没有任何东西进入队列,队列
正在尝试确定如何在最新生成中定位项...网上的许多示例都指出要使用modifier=modifier.weight(...),但是在我使用的构建中没有给出这个选项。 我需要在页面底部发送一个按钮,而不管上面的懒惰列有多大。做这种事最好的方法是什么?谢谢!
我用Kafka和spring-布特: Kafka制作人班: Kafka-配置: 问题: 我有一个主题的5个分区,比方说。 发生的情况是,我获得成功(即消息成功发送到Kafka)日志,但是topic的无分区的偏移量增加。 正如您在上面看到的,我添加了日志和。我所期望的是,当Kafka不能发送消息给Kafka时,我应该得到一个错误,但在这种情况下,我没有收到任何错误消息。 Kafka的上述行为以的比例
我很难将具有可变内容的JSON对象解析为Java对象。 我的JSON如下所示: 通过一个典型的Json到Java对象转换器运行这段代码是不起作用的,因为它不能映射到一个简单的POJO。 我尝试转换为,但不出所料,出现了一个异常: Edit:正如注释中所指出的,提供的JSON数据不是以有效的键值对形式提供的。我已经联系了API提供商,他们会解决这个问题的。 在我找到一个处理这个问题的方法之前,我将保
在javascript中,我有一个变量: 那么我有这个功能: 现在我想将该变量添加到href中,以便最终看起来如下所示: 末尾的数字“4”是已替换的selectedItemId。 我试过这样的东西: 但它不起作用。 如果我这样做: 我只有 如何将selectedItemId传递给href,以便获得正确的链接?
目前在ES5中,我们很多人都在框架中使用以下模式来创建类和类变量,这很舒服: 在ES6中,您可以原生地创建类,但没有使用类变量的选项: 可悲的是,上面的方法行不通,因为类只能包含方法。 我知道我可以在中……但我不想‘垃圾’我的构造函数,特别是当我有20-30+个参数用于一个更大的类时。 我想了很多办法来处理这个问题,但还没有找到好的办法。(例如:创建一个处理程序,并传递一个与类分开声明的对象。然后
我想使用以下类型的python脚本中的SELECT,包含2个变量: 带有ID的列表 计数 类似这样的事情: “in”中的ID的数量将会改变,“limit”也会根据服务的数量改变。(在本例中,我有4个服务器id,因此限制也是4个) 我尝试了以下(这是一种场景): 不幸的是,它仅使用第一个ID的行(本例中为24),并且忽略了限制 打印(元组)的输出如下: 我想在in()部分中有“24,347,359,
主要内容:声明常数,PL/SQL文字在本章中,我们将学习PL/SQL中的常量和文字。常量在声明时指定值,并且在程序中不会更改。常量声明需要指定其名称,数据类型和值,并为其分配存储空间。声明也可以强加约束。 声明常数 使用关键字声明常量。它需要初始值,不允许在声明后更改该值。下面示例中声明的常量:,详细代码如下 - 当上述代码在SQL提示符下执行时,它会产生以下结果 - PL/SQL文字 文字是一个不由标识符表示的显式数字,字符,字符
问题内容: 我想批量重命名目录中的多个文件,以便从文件名中删除前面的数字和连字符。 如何使用linux命令执行此操作? 问题答案: 这应该使它: 它从块的开头(即数字)开始多次,然后连字符并将其从文件名中删除。 如果不在您的计算机中,则可以使用循环和: 测试 要么:
问题内容: 我通过使用中的命令在另一台机器上运行python脚本。我也运行了以下命令: 登录另一台计算机后,为了在新计算机中定义正确的路径。即使我尝试通过定义后端来遵循此问题中的说明,也收到了运行以下python代码行的错误消息。 错误讯息 任何建议如何解决问题 问题答案: 您必须声明之前。
问题内容: 我怎样才能做到这一点? 它将替换为文本。但是我想用变量的内容替换它。 我尝试过 它也不起作用。 问题答案: 您需要使用双引号: 您的单引号可防止将shell变量替换为其内容。